About:China Visa on Arrival

Hi the embassy gave me only 7days visa to stay in china and If ever I'm going to exit to hongkong and go back to china they can still give me more days to stay there or I should go back to the philippines after my 7 days and get a visa again is there more option that I can stay more longer than 7days to stay in china...

You can go to the Local Exit & Enter Department in China to apply for extension of stay duration of China visa, if your application is refused, you have to exit Mainland China, I guess that you can't get a China visa in Hong Kong if you don't hold Hong Kong ID card, you have to go back Philippines to apply for a new China visa.

it is alright to have a 7 days visa going to China - and should you decide to stay longer - you need to go to the local police station and extend your 7 day visa to a month or so. You need to pay for a fee.
